1950 Citroen 15 vs. 1969 Triumph GT6
To start off, 1969 Triumph GT6 is newer by 19 year(s). Which means there will be less support and parts availability for 1950 Citroen 15. In addition, the cost of maintenance, including insurance, on 1950 Citroen 15 would be higher. At 2,867 cc (6 cylinders), 1950 Citroen 15 is equipped with a bigger engine. In terms of performance, 1969 Triumph GT6 (104 HP @ 5300 RPM) has 28 more horse power than 1950 Citroen 15. (76 HP @ 3800 RPM) In normal driving conditions, 1969 Triumph GT6 should accelerate faster than 1950 Citroen 15. With that said, vehicle weight also plays an important factor in acceleration. 1950 Citroen 15 weights approximately 466 kg more than 1969 Triumph GT6.
Let's talk about torque, 1950 Citroen 15 (187 Nm @ 2000 RPM) has 28 more torque (in Nm) than 1969 Triumph GT6. (159 Nm @ 3000 RPM). This means 1950 Citroen 15 will have an easier job in driving up hills or pulling heavy equipment than 1969 Triumph GT6.
